缩略图

Rhino 3D建模软件:从入门到精通的完整指南

2025年10月20日 文章分类 会被自动插入 会被自动插入
本文最后更新于2025-10-20已经过去了40天请注意内容时效性
热度42 点赞 收藏0 评论0

Rhino 3D建模软件:从入门到精通的完整指南

引言

在当今数字化设计领域,三维建模软件已成为设计师、工程师和艺术家不可或缺的工具。在众多三维建模软件中,Rhino 3D(又称Rhinoceros 3D)凭借其强大的NURBS建模能力和相对亲民的学习曲线,在工业设计、建筑设计、珠宝设计等领域广受欢迎。本文将深入探讨Rhino 3D建模软件的各项功能、应用场景以及学习路径,为初学者和进阶用户提供全面的指导。

什么是Rhino 3D建模软件?

Rhino 3D是由美国Robert McNeel & Associates公司开发的专业3D计算机图形和建模软件。它基于NURBS(非均匀有理B样条)数学模型,能够精确地创建、编辑、分析和渲染曲线、曲面和实体。与多边形建模软件不同,Rhino 3D专注于数学上精确的曲面建模,这使得它特别适合需要高精度的专业领域。

Rhino 3D最初发布于1998年,经过二十多年的发展,现已更新到Rhino 7版本。它的开发理念是"为设计师设计的设计工具",这意味着软件界面和工具集都充分考虑了设计师的实际工作流程和思维方式。

Rhino 3D的核心特点

精确的NURBS建模 NURBS是Rhino 3D的核心技术,它能够用数学方法描述任意形状,从简单的几何体到复杂的有机形态。这种建模方式保证了模型在各个尺度上的精确性,非常适合需要高精度的工程和制造领域。

丰富的建模工具 Rhino 3D提供了大量高效的建模工具,包括曲线绘制、曲面创建、实体建模、变形工具等。用户可以通过命令行、工具栏或菜单访问这些工具,满足不同用户的习惯需求。

广泛的文件格式支持 Rhino 3D支持超过30种3D文件格式的导入和导出,包括IGES、STEP、OBJ、FBX、3DS、DWG、DXF等。这种强大的兼容性使其能够轻松融入各种工作流程,与其他软件协同工作。

开放的插件生态 Rhino 3D拥有丰富的插件生态系统,用户可以通过安装插件扩展软件功能。著名的插件包括Grasshopper(可视化编程)、V-Ray(渲染)、Keyshot(实时渲染)等,这些插件极大地扩展了Rhino 3D的应用范围。

相对较低的学习门槛 相比其他高端CAD软件,Rhino 3D的学习曲线相对平缓。其直观的界面设计和逻辑清晰的工具组织,使初学者能够在较短时间内掌握基本建模技能。

跨平台兼容性 Rhino 3D最初是Windows平台软件,但随着Rhino for Mac的发布,现在已实现跨平台支持。此外,Rhino 3D还提供了移动设备查看器,方便用户在不同设备上查看和展示模型。

Rhino 3D在各行业的应用

工业设计

在工业设计领域,Rhino 3D是创建产品概念和进行细节设计的首选工具之一。设计师可以利用其强大的曲面建模能力,快速创建从消费电子产品到家具、交通工具等各种产品的3D模型。

产品造型设计 Rhino 3D的自由形态建模能力使其特别适合产品外观设计。设计师可以轻松创建复杂的有机形态,并通过渲染插件生成逼真的产品效果图,用于设计评审和客户展示。

结构工程设计 除了外观设计,Rhino 3D也具备强大的实体建模功能,可以用于产品内部结构设计。结合插件如Grasshopper,设计师还可以进行参数化设计,快速生成和修改复杂结构。

原型制作支持 Rhino 3D创建的模型可以直接用于3D打印、CNC加工等快速原型制作流程。其高精度的建模能力确保了数字模型到物理原型转换的准确性。

建筑设计

在建筑设计领域,Rhino 3D已成为创建复杂建筑形态的重要工具。其强大的曲面建模能力和参数化设计扩展,使其特别适合当代非线性建筑的设计。

概念设计 建筑师可以利用Rhino 3D快速探索建筑形态,从简单的体块研究到复杂的曲面造型。其灵活的建模方式支持设计过程中的快速迭代和修改。

技术深化 通过与其他建筑专业软件(如Revit、Archicad)的协作,Rhino 3D创建的模型可以进一步深化为施工图。插件如VisualARQ更提供了专门的建筑工具集,支持墙体、楼板、门窗等建筑元素的创建。

参数化设计 Grasshopper作为Rhino 3D最著名的插件,彻底改变了建筑设计的方法。通过可视化编程,建筑师可以创建基于算法和参数的复杂建筑系统,实现传统方法难以完成的设计。

珠宝设计

在珠宝设计行业,Rhino 3D结合专门插件如RhinoGold、Matrix,已成为行业标准工具。其高精度的建模能力特别适合珠宝这种小尺寸、高细节的设计对象。

精准建模 Rhino 3D的微米级精度能够满足珠宝设计对尺寸的严格要求。设计师可以精确控制宝石镶嵌、金属纹理等细节,确保设计的可制造性。

快速原型 通过3D打印蜡模或直接金属打印,Rhino 3D创建的珠宝模型可以快速转化为实物。这大大缩短了传统珠宝制作周期,提高了设计效率。

材质表现 配合渲染插件,珠宝设计师可以在计算机上模拟各种贵金属和宝石的外观,生成逼真的效果图用于客户展示和营销材料。

其他应用领域

除了上述主要领域,Rhino 3D还广泛应用于:

船舶设计:利用其强大的曲面能力设计船体和其他船舶部件 汽车设计:创建汽车外观和内饰的概念模型 鞋类设计:设计鞋底和鞋面的复杂曲面 玩具设计:创建各种玩具产品的3D模型 雕塑和艺术创作:帮助艺术家实现复杂的艺术构想

Rhino 3D核心技术详解

NURBS建模原理

NURBS(Non-Uniform Rational B-Spline,非均匀有理B样条)是Rhino 3D的核心建模技术。理解NURBS的基本原理对于有效使用Rhino 3D至关重要。

控制点和权重 NUR曲线和曲面由控制点定义,这些控制点不一定位于曲线或曲面上,但通过权重影响其形状。调整控制点的位置和权重可以精确控制曲线和曲面的形态。

节点矢量 节点矢量决定了B样条基函数的参数化方式,影响曲线或曲面的光滑度和编辑特性。均匀节点矢量产生均匀参数化,非均匀节点矢量允许更灵活的编辑。

阶数 阶数决定了B样条基函数的多项式次数,影响曲线或曲面的光滑度。较高阶数产生更光滑的曲线,但需要更多控制点。

曲面连续性

在高质量建模中,曲面之间的连续性是一个重要考量。Rhino 3D支持多种连续性级别:

G0连续性(位置连续) 两个曲面在连接处共享相同的边界,但可能存在尖锐的边缘。这是最基本的连续性级别。

G1连续性(切线连续) 两个曲面在连接处不仅共享边界,而且具有相同的切线方向。这种连续性消除尖锐边缘,产生光滑过渡。

G2连续性(曲率连续) 两个曲面在连接处共享边界、切线方向和曲率。这种连续性产生非常光滑的过渡,在汽车车身和消费电子产品等高要求应用中非常重要。

G3和G4连续性 更高级别的连续性,要求曲面在连接处具有相同的曲率变化率等特性。这些连续性级别在某些特殊应用中可能需要。

实体建模

除了NURBS曲面建模,Rhino 3D也提供完整的实体建模功能。实体在Rhino中定义为封闭的 polysurface,具有明确的内部和外部。

基本实体创建 Rhino 3D提供多种基本实体创建工具,包括立方体、球体、圆柱体、圆锥体和环状体。这些基本实体可以作为更复杂模型的基础。

布尔运算 通过布尔运算(并集、差集、交集),用户可以组合简单实体创建复杂形状。布尔运算是实体建模的核心技术之一。

实体编辑 Rhino 3D提供多种实体编辑工具,如倒角、圆角、抽壳等,这些工具可以帮助用户细化实体模型,添加制造所需的细节。

Rhino 3D工作流程指南

项目设置

开始建模前,正确的项目设置是成功的关键。这包括:

单位设置 根据项目需求设置合适的建模单位。Rhino 3D支持从纳米到千米的各种单位,正确设置单位可确保模型的准确性。

模板选择 Rhino 3D提供多种预设模板,针对不同行业和用途优化了界面布局和设置。选择合适的模板可以提高工作效率。

图层管理 建立合理的图层结构,将不同类型的几何体分配到不同图层。良好的图层管理是保持复杂项目有序的关键。

建模策略

有效的建模策略可以大大提高工作效率和模型质量:

从整体到局部 首先创建模型的主要形态和比例,然后再添加细节。这种自上而下的方法有助于保持设计的整体性。

使用参考几何体 利用参考线、参考点和参考平面辅助建模。这些参考几何体可以帮助准确定位和保持比例。

保持模型轻量化 避免不必要的复杂几何体,使用最简单的方式实现所需形状。轻量化的模型更容易编辑和渲染。

曲线构建技巧

曲线是构建高质量曲面的基础:

使用尽可能少的控制点 用最少的控制点定义所需的曲线形状。控制点过多会导致曲面质量下降。

注意曲线阶数 对于大多数应用,3阶曲线已足够。更高阶数只在特殊情况下需要。

合理使用编辑点 编辑点位于曲线上,可以直接拖动调整曲线形状,是快速调整曲线形态

正文结束 阅读本文相关话题
相关阅读
评论框
正在回复
评论列表

暂时还没有任何评论,快去发表第一条评论吧~

空白列表
sitemap